#e168af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e168af is composed of 88.2% red, 40.8%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.8% magenta, 22.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 324.8 degrees, a saturation of 66.9% and a lightness of 64.5%. #e168af color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0ff with #c3005f.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#e168af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e168af has RGB values of R:225, G:104,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.22,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14772399.
